The federal government developed the Employee Retention Credit (ERC) to provide a refundable employment tax credit to aid companies with the price of maintaining staff utilized.
Eligible businesses that experienced a decline in gross receipts or were closed due to government order and also didn’t claim the credit when they submitted their original return can capitalize by filing adjusted work tax returns. For example, organizations that file quarterly work tax returns can file Form 941 X, Adjusted Employer’s Quarterly Federal Tax Return or Claim for RefundPDF, to claim the credit for previous 2020 and also 2021 quarters. What Are Qualified Wages?
What counts as qualified incomes depends upon the size of your business and also the amount of staff members you carry personnel. There’s no dimension limit to be qualified for the ERC, but small as well as huge business are treated differently.
For 2020, if you had greater than 100 full-time employees in 2019, you can just claim the wages of staff members you retained but were not functioning. If you have less than 100 staff members, you can claim everyone, whether they were working or otherwise.
For 2021, the limit was increased to having 500 full-time staff members in 2019, giving companies a whole lot much more flexibility regarding who they can claim for the credit.
